The Radiance in Your Eyes
Words and Music by Ivor Novello
Reinald Werrenrath, baritone with orchestra
Recorded March 19, 1918
Victor 45155

Reinald Werrenrath (1883-1953) made his concert debut in an oratorio performance of "Die Meistersinger" at the Worcester Festival of 1907. Although he performed at the Metropolitan Opera for one season (1919-1920), sharing the stage with Enrico Caruso, he preferred concert and radio performances, and was carried live on NBC. He was associated with American patriotic songs of World War I, including "Lafayette (We Hear You Calling)". His last public performance was at Carnegie Hall in 1952. He devoted his later years to teaching, and opened a music school.

David Ivor Davies (1893 – 1951), better known as Ivor Novello, was a Welsh composer, singer, playwright, actor and director who became one of the most popular British entertainers of the first half of the 20th century.
